a)
Statistics on freight cars are based on marked loading capacity of cars since
1997, resulting in the adjustment of grouping of cars. Data marked ① refer to cars with a loading
capacity of 40 tons and less (including 20 tons and less), data marked ② refer to
cars with a loading capacity of 61 tons, and ③ refer to
cars with a loading capacity of 70 tons and over. The same as in the
following years. |
